#3e0d34 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3e0d34 is composed of 24.3% red, 5.1%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79% magenta, 16.1%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 312.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 14.7%. #3e0d34 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c1a68 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#3e0d34

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d030b is the darkest color, while #fefc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e0d34

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#272426 is the less saturated color, while #4a013b is the most saturated one.
